A bot is a **JSON document, not code**: no I/O, no loops, no recursion. It is
validated once against the allowlists below (the security boundary), then run
unchanged. The engine calls it **once per tick**; rules are evaluated
top-to-bottom against one coherent (latency-delayed) snapshot, and the first
rule whose `when` holds and that carries a `do` returns the tick's `Action`.

## What ModelKombat is

ModelKombat is a fighting game whose fighters are authored by LLMs. You — a
language model — read this spec and emit a **bot document** in the small JSON
domain-specific language defined below. A bot is **data, not code**: it is
validated once against the allowlists here (the security boundary) and then
interpreted, never executed as a program.

Two bots then fight a **WKF karate match** — strikes, throws, and sweeps across
height bands, decided on points. Your bot enters a **King-of-the-Hill arena** and
fights the sitting champions — the fighters other authors have already placed
there; you author from this spec alone, with no feedback loop while you write.
Encode a strategy as priority-ordered rules and submit.

## Limits

Hard caps enforced at validation time — a document that exceeds any of these
is rejected. The engine needs no instruction metering: worst-case cost is
bounded by document size. Every expression node (numeric or boolean) counts
against `maxNodes` and nesting against `maxDepth`.

- `maxBytes` — 32768
- `maxNodes` — 4000
- `maxDepth` — 32
- `maxRules` — 96
- `maxCells` — 24
- `intMin` — -2147483648
- `intMax` — 2147483647

## Expressions

All values are **fixed-point integers**. Arithmetic is **int32-saturating**:
every op clamps its result to [`-2147483648`, `2147483647`];
`div` truncates toward zero and division by zero yields `0`. These rules make
every evaluation bit-reproducible across platforms.

Positions, distances, reach, and velocities are measured in **sub-units**
(`1000` sub-units = one world unit). `opponent.distance` and a move's `reach`
share this scale, so you compare them directly.

**Numeric expressions** (`NumExpr`):

- leaves: `const` (`{op:"const",value}`), `field` (`{op:"field",path}`), `mem` (`{op:"mem",cell}`), `rule` (`{op:"rule",path}`)
- all `op` tags (leaves + arithmetic): `const`, `field`, `mem`, `rule`, `add`, `sub`, `mul`, `div`, `min`, `max`, `neg`, `abs`

**Boolean expressions** (`BoolExpr`):

- operators: `gt`, `lt`, `gte`, `lte`, `eq`, `neq`, `and`, `or`, `not`

## State read surface (`field`)

The whitelisted state leaves a bot may read via `{op:"field",path}`. All reads
return **integers**: booleans read as `0`/`1`, and enums are the small integers
named in the *encoding* column (e.g. `opponent.attackBand` is `0` none / `1` low
/ `2` mid / `3` high).

**Delay.** `self.*` and the live scoreboard reads (`opponent.points` / `opponent.penalties` / `opponent.senshu`) carry no latency. The foe's *positional* reads lag `lPos` = 1 tick(s); its *action* tells lag `lAct` = 6 ticks (the master inequality — see the primer).

## Action grammar

A bot returns exactly **one** action per tick. `dir` is relative to facing:
`+1` toward the opponent, `-1` away, `0` hold.

- action types: `idle`, `move`, `block`, `crouch`, `jump`, `attack`, `sweep`, `throw`, `throw-break`
- `attack` takes a `move` and a `band`.
- attack moves: `kizami-zuki`, `gyaku-zuki`, `mae-geri`, `mawashi-geri`, `uraken`, `shuto`, `yoko-geri`, `ushiro-geri`, `empi`, `hiza-geri`, `tobi-geri`
- bands: `high`, `mid`, `low`

**Bands are asymmetric.** You *emit* a band as the string `high` / `mid` / `low`,
but you *read* the foe's band as an integer (`opponent.attackBand`, `0`..`3`) — so
never compare the two directly.

**Illegal-in-the-moment actions don't error — they degrade.** While `self.canAct`
is `0` you are mid-move and any non-idle action is denied (you do nothing until the
move ends) — so every bot leads with a `self.canAct == 0` → `idle` guard. An
`attack` silently **degrades to `idle`** (no frames, no stamina spent) when the move
is not configured, its `band` is not one of the move's legal `bands`, you cannot
afford its stamina (the gassed special-lockout), or it is context-wrong (an `air`
move like `tobi-geri` on the ground). But an attack that *starts* yet lands beyond
`reach` still commits and **whiffs** — you pay its full `recovery`. Committing out of
range is a punishable mistake, not a no-op.

## Frame table

The authoritative numbers the platform fights on (`CANONICAL_RULES`).

### Techniques

`cancels into` — on a CONNECT (hit/block), a move can cancel its recovery into
one of these follow-ups within `cancelWindow` ticks (see the primer). A sweep's
cancel into a strike during the foe's `finishWindow` is the okizeme finish.

| technique | startup | active | recovery | score | reach | cost | bands | cancels into |
| --- | --- | --- | --- | --- | --- | --- | --- | --- |
| `sweep` | 7 | 2 | 13 | 0 | 180000 | 40 | — | gyaku-zuki |
| `kizami-zuki` | 7 | 2 | 13 | 1 | 210000 | 15 | high/mid | gyaku-zuki |
| `gyaku-zuki` | 7 | 3 | 14 | 1 | 240000 | 20 | high/mid | mae-geri / mawashi-geri / yoko-geri / ushiro-geri |
| `mae-geri` | 9 | 3 | 16 | 2 | 270000 | 35 | mid | gyaku-zuki |
| `mawashi-geri` | 11 | 3 | 18 | 2 | 300000 | 45 | high/mid | gyaku-zuki |
| `uraken` | 7 | 2 | 13 | 1 | 200000 | 12 | high | gyaku-zuki |
| `shuto` | 8 | 2 | 15 | 1 | 260000 | 22 | high/mid | gyaku-zuki |
| `yoko-geri` | 12 | 3 | 20 | 2 | 315000 | 48 | mid | gyaku-zuki |
| `ushiro-geri` | 13 | 3 | 22 | 2 | 330000 | 52 | high/mid | gyaku-zuki |
| `empi` | 8 | 2 | 14 | 2 | 95000 | 38 | high/mid | gyaku-zuki |
| `hiza-geri` | 9 | 2 | 16 | 0 | 110000 | 40 | mid | gyaku-zuki |
| `tobi-geri` | 4 | 3 | 14 | 2 | 250000 | 50 | high/mid | — |

Each technique's role (the numbers above are the truth; this is the intent):

- `sweep` (foot sweep) — Chops the base out; scores nothing, but the okizeme finish pays three.
- `kizami-zuki` (jab) — Fast lead-hand poke — the tempo-setter that opens the cancel chain.
- `gyaku-zuki` (reverse punch) — The power hand and cancel hub — every combo routes through it.
- `mae-geri` (front kick) — The straight-line body kick — a reliable waza-ari from mid range.
- `mawashi-geri` (roundhouse kick) — Arcs to the body for two, or over the guard to the head for the ippon.
- `uraken` (backfist) — Cheapest, shortest hand — a gas-proof jodan snap and combo starter.
- `shuto` (knife-hand) — The longest-reaching hand, out-ranging even the reverse punch.
- `yoko-geri` (side kick) — A beyond-neutral thrust that out-reaches even the roundhouse.
- `ushiro-geri` (back kick) — The longest, most committed strike — a turn-away thrust you'll see coming.
- `empi` (elbow strike) — Shortest reach in the game — a point-blank two-point payoff.
- `hiza-geri` (knee strike) — The only standing mid-band knockdown — it sets up a three-point finish.
- `tobi-geri` (jumping kick) — Leap in from range for a head-height ippon — the only airborne strike.
- `throw` (throw) — Clean takedown for the instant ippon — the anti-turtle answer.

## Validation-error catalog

A rejected document reports structured `{ path, reason }` issues. The reason
families an author hits:

- **node budget exceeded** — the document has more expression nodes than `maxNodes`.
- **too deeply nested** — an expression exceeds `maxDepth`.
- **field not allowed** / **rule not allowed** — a `field`/`rule` path outside the read surface.
- **unknown move** / **unknown band** — an `attack` naming a move/band outside the allowlist.
- **undeclared cell** — a `mem` read or `set` write to a cell not declared in `memory`.
- **unknown numeric/boolean op** — an unrecognised expression operator.

## Strategy primer

How to WIN, not merely pass validation. Every number here is read from the
frame table above, so a rules retune updates this prose.

- **Perception (the master inequality).** Positional fields lag `lPos` = `1` tick(s); the action tell (`opponent.attacking` / `attackBand` / `throwing` / `knockdown`) lags `lAct` = `6`. A committed move is **reactable iff** its startup `S ≥ lAct + 1` = `7` (the `+1` is the structural observe-after-commit tick); ±`1` seeded jitter swings the knife-edge.
- **The triangle `strike > throw > guard`.** A strike stuffs a throw; a throw beats a guard (it is **unbanded** — guarding cannot stop it); a guard beats a strike at the **matching band**. Reach orders the options close-to-far: throw `120000` < sweep `180000` < jab `210000` < reverse `240000` < front `270000` < roundhouse `300000`.
- **Height & occupancy.** A `crouch` vacates the `high` band (a high strike whiffs a croucher); an airborne fighter vacates `low` once past `lowClearance` = `8000` (a sweep whiffs a well-timed jump). The arc is integer `y += vy; vy -= gravity` from `jumpImpulse` = `12000` / `gravity` = `4000`, and a DIRECTIONAL jump also travels `jumpXSpeed` = `10000` horizontally (a jump-IN that closes distance). An `air` move (`tobi-geri`) is committed mid-jump — its active frames run alongside the arc, so time the leap to land the strike on the descending approach; a whiff drops into a punishable landing recovery.
- **Parry, counter, cancel.** A matching guard's first `parryWindow` = `2` ticks **DEFLECT** (a parry: no score, +`12` attacker recovery) rather than merely block — reaction-precise defense out-rewards a pre-emptive hold. A parry opens a `counterWindow` = `10`-tick window worth +`1`. A strike that **CONNECTS** (hit or block) opens a `cancelWindow` = `6`-tick window to cancel recovery into a `cancelInto` follow-up (the rekka hit-confirm).
- **Okizeme (the knockdown game).** A throw or sweep knocks the foe **down** for `knockdownDuration` = `18` ticks; the first `finishWindow` = `10` are a guaranteed **FINISH** worth `finishScore` = `3` (ignoring band / guard / occupancy — the foe is prone); the rest are wake-up **i-frames**. Read the window live as `self.finishWindow`.
- **Stamina & gas.** Start at `stamina.max` = `100`; an UNCOMMITTED fighter (neutral, not guarding) regens +`10`/tick. A guard bleeds `blockChip` = `5` per contact tick (a fresh parry draws `parryChip` = `15` once). At or below `gasThreshold` = `30` a fighter is **GASSED**: every commit eats +`6` recovery, and any move costing more than `30` stamina (the kicks / throw / sweep) degrades to idle while the cheaper punches still commit — the emergent special-lockout. PACE your offense: spend only what regen can refill.
- **Play the match, not the scoreboard.** You are ranked by WKF **match win-rate**, not raw points: a fight ends at a `8`-point lead, else on total points at the `600`-tick cap. Between scoring exchanges the ring resets to neutral (bodies reset; points / stamina / memory persist), so there is no okizeme farm — turn a lead into a decisive gap and hold it. A LEVEL bout is decided by **first blood** (`senshu`): score first and you win the tie — read `self.senshu` / `opponent.senshu` to know who holds it, then protect your lead or bait a reset to steal it.
- **Stay in the ring (jogai).** The legal floor is bounded by an outer `margin` = `100000` strip — cross into it and you ring OUT: a neutral reset, and after one free warning a point to your opponent each time. Watch `self.x` against the edge and don't over-retreat into a wall; track the shared warning ladder via `self.penalties` / `opponent.penalties`.
- **Don't stall (passivity).** Go `240` ticks without landing offense and you are fouled for non-engagement — same shared warning ladder as jogai. Watch `self.passivityRemaining` (ticks left before your foul; `0` when unconfigured) and re-engage before it expires; a purely reactive turtle bleeds points. Read `opponent.passivityRemaining` to bait a stalling foe toward the same foul.
- **Sudden death (overtime).** A bout still LEVEL at the cap plays one sudden-death period of `300` ticks — the first 1-point gap wins outright, decided BEFORE senshu. Watch `clock.overtime` (`1` once it starts, `0` in regulation) and go ALL-IN — patience loses the tie, so press for the first clean score.

## Benchmark rules

A submitted bot fights **WKF matches** against the sitting champions — the King on
the throne and the challengers ranked below it, up to three fighters in all — scored
deterministically and versioned. The spec is the only input; there is no feedback loop.

- `win condition` — a match ends the moment either fighter leads by `winGap` = 8 points; otherwise it runs the full `maxTicks` = 600 ticks and is decided on total points; if still level, one sudden-death `overtime` period of `ticks` = 300 ticks plays — first to a 1-point gap wins; if still level, the first fighter to have scored (`senshu`, first blood) wins — only a bout where neither drew first blood is a draw.
- `yame` — after each SCORING exchange resolves, both fighters reset to the neutral start (position, posture, guard, open windows) — but points, stamina, and memory PERSIST. No okizeme farm carries across exchanges.
- `jogai` — a fighter forced OUT of the legal region (into the outer `margin` = 100000 strip of the ring) rings out: a yame-style neutral reset PLUS a shared category-2 penalty — the first ring-out is a free warning, the second and beyond each award the opponent +1 point.
- `passivity` — a fighter that goes `limit` = 240 ticks without landing any offense (a strike that hits, is blocked, or is parried, or a live grab — a whiff at air does NOT count) is fouled for non-engagement: a yame-style neutral reset PLUS the SAME shared category-2 penalty ladder as jogai (first foul a free warning, the second and beyond each award the opponent +1 point). Landing offense resets your clock.
- `metric` — win-rate (matches won) is primary; Σ net-points over every (opponent × seed × side) fight breaks ties.
- `seeds` — 1..10 (10 seeds), each matchup played twice (bot as A and as B).
- `maxTicks` — 600

**The climb.** Your bot round-robins the whole arena, and the field — you plus the
sitting champions — is ranked by that metric. Out-rank the weakest champion and you
take its seat (**entered**), relegating it; finish above every champion and you seize
the throne (**crowned**); fall short of them all and you are **unplaced** and the
standings are untouched — one round-robin decides everything, with no separate
clearance gate.
